Strawberry Prices - April 13, 2026

Overview of Strawberry Prices Across European Markets


As of mid-April 2026, the European strawberry market displays a fascinating range of prices, reflecting regional supply differences and market conditions. This report provides a comprehensive overview of strawberry prices from various wholesale markets in Poland and neighboring European countries, highlighting significant trends and anomalies that might interest international buyers and market analysts.

Current Strawberry Prices in Polish Markets


In Poland, the Warsaw Wholesale Food Market in Bronisze quotes local strawberries between EUR 7.12 and EUR 7.54 per kilogram, reflecting a notable increase of 7.7% since the last report. Imported strawberries, however, are priced more affordably, ranging from EUR 2.30 to EUR 2.93 per kilogram, witnessing a 4.2% price rise.

The Greater Poland Agricultural Guild in Poznan lists strawberries at EUR 15.71 to EUR 17.80 for a 5 kg box, maintaining stable prices with no recent changes. In contrast, the Subcarpathian Wholesale Center AGROHURT in Rzeszow offers strawberries at EUR 5.24 to EUR 6.28 per kilogram, with prices holding steady.

At the Wroclaw Wholesale Food Market, prices vary widely from EUR 3.56 to EUR 9.01 per kilogram, without any recent price shifts. Meanwhile, the Krakow Wholesale Food Market has seen a significant decrease of 35.7% in imported strawberry prices, now standing between EUR 2.72 and EUR 2.93 per kilogram.

Comparative Analysis with European Markets


Across Europe, strawberry prices vary significantly. In Germany, the Berlin market lists standard Greek strawberries at EUR 3.00 to EUR 3.60 per 250g, down 34%, while Spanish strawberries are priced between EUR 1.40 and EUR 3.00, marking a 33.4% decrease. Standard Dutch strawberries in Berlin are priced at EUR 6.00 to EUR 7.00 for 500g, experiencing a 13.3% decline. Notably, German strawberries are higher in price, ranging from EUR 7.00 to EUR 8.00 per 250g, albeit with an 11.8% decrease.

In France, the Wholesale Market Rungis in Paris offers premium varieties such as the Charlotte and Gariguette, with prices ranging from EUR 10.40 to EUR 18.00 per 250g, depending on the variety, with no significant changes. However, the Dream variety has seen a price increase of 10.5%, now priced between EUR 9.00 and EUR 12.00 per 250g.

Analysis of Price Trends


The data reveals a trend of rising prices for local Polish strawberries and stable or slightly decreasing prices for imported varieties. The Warsaw market shows a significant increase in the cost of local strawberries, while imported strawberries are generally cheaper across Poland. In contrast, European markets like Germany and France show a mix of stable and decreasing trends, especially in standard varieties, suggesting possible oversupply or decreased demand in these regions.

Short-term Forecast


In the short term, Polish markets may continue to see price stability or slight increases due to local supply dynamics and the ongoing transition from imported winter stocks to local spring harvests. European markets might continue to experience price fluctuations depending on weather conditions and import-export dynamics, particularly as the peak harvesting season approaches.
